MySQL5.7.33win10社区版安装
第一步:
现在mysql官网提供了免安装压缩包(下载前Oracle官网需要登录用户名及密码-账号:1971159263@qq.com密码:Jia19981203)
官网下载地址:https://dev.mysql.com/downloads/mysql/
第二步
下载完成后,在D盘创建一个mysql-5.7.33-winx64文件夹,把解压后的文件夹复制到mysql-5.7.33-winx64中,如图
配置环境变量,找到 D:\OpenSource\mysql-5.7.33-winx64\mysql-5.7.33-winx64\bin 目录,复制该目录地址
然后右击我的电脑-->点击属性-->点击高级系统设置-->点击环境变量-->选中path-->编辑-->新建-->把复制的内容粘贴到 新建的文本框中,点击确定即可。
**第三步:**重点配置来了:
(1)新建my.ini文件,5.7版本没有该文件需要自己新建,内容如下,注意要修改自己的文件地址
内容如下:
[mysqld]
port = 3306
basedir=D:\OpenSource\mysql-5.7.33-winx64\mysql-5.7.33-winx64
datadir=D:\OpenSource\mysql-5.7.33-winx64\mysql-5.7.33-winx64\data
max_connections=200
character-set-server=utf8
default-storage-engine=INNODB
s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ES
[mysql]
default-character-set=utf8
[client]
port = 3306
default-character-set=utf8
把 my.ini 放到解压缩包的根目录下,如图:
(2)cmd打开命令窗口,一定要以管理员身份打开,不然之后运行命令可能会没有权限,到mysql安装包的bin目录下,如图:
(3) 然后输入命令 :mysqld -install 命令进行安装
此时可能会弹出 无法启动此程序,因为计算机中丢失 msvcp120.dll…
如图:
遇到这个问题,这种错误是由于未安装 vcredist 引起的(而且版本是 2013版,32位)
是因为计算机安装系统缺少一些vc++的运行程序组件包,到下面链接中去下载安装即可:
csdn下载链接:https://download.csdn.net/download/weixin_41154362/10806835
没有积分的朋友们也可以去如下网址进行下载:http://www.veryhuo.com/down/html/114295.html
(4)要是有如上问题的朋友,可以再次运行刚才的命令,然后命令窗口就会有初始化成功的提示。
(5)执行mysqld --initialize-insecure --user=mysql命令初始化
(6)成功后,会在目录下生成data文件
(7) 执行net start mysql命令启动MySQL。
注:如果提示服务已经存在,说明你已经安装过一次mysql,并且启动了,所以需要你先在任务管理器里把mysql进程关掉,然后把之前的安装包删掉,也可以执行 net stop mysql 禁用mysql 服务 ,最后再在命令窗口里执行 sc delete mysql 命令 ,这样就可以重新操作上面的步骤,就不会出现存在的问题了
(8)启动成功,执行"mysqladmin -u root -p password 新密码"命令设置密码,root旧密码为空,直接回车就可以
这样就完成了,就可以使用工具连接mysql 服务了 ,用户为 root ,密码就是你设置的新密码,端口 :3306
地址为 localhost